A Case of Papillary Thyroid Cancer Coexisting with Thyroid Tuberculosis

ABSTRACT
Thyroid tuberculosis with papillary thyroid carcinoma is very rare. The current study shows the case of a 67-year-old female who was admitted to Ansan Hospital of Korea University, with her thyroid nodules showing signs of malignancy under ultrasonography. A histopathological examination proved the coexistence of papillary thyroid carcinoma (PTC) and thyroid tuberculosis (TB). A total thyroidectomy and excision of the enlarged left neck level II lymph node were performed. This report presents a rare case of coexistence of PTC and thyroid TB. Further investigation is needed to evaluate the possible role of PTC in thyroid mycobacterial infection.
